Web22 okt. 2015 · The aim of the HSW Act is to reduce the incidence of injuries and improve the health of workers in the workplace. It requires people in charge of a business or other type of undertaking to properly assess risks and hazards created by their activities and to remove or minimise them where possible. Web4 apr. 2024 · Interfering with safety offence. Every employee is under a duty, while at work, to take reasonable care for the health and safety of himself and of other people who may be affected by their actions or omissions. Where there is a legal requirement on an employer to do certain things to ensure health and safety, then the employee must cooperate ...
